摘  要:本文详细论述了赣西北前寒武系首次发现的深水牵引流内波内潮汐沉积特征的沉积构造、岩石组合和沉积序列。沉积构造主要发育双向和单向交错层理、曲线型和干涉波痕及波状、脉状、透镜状层理 ;常产于深水重力流之上或与之共生。岩石粒度结构特征为明显的牵引流性质。共划分出双向交错层理砂岩组合 ,单向交错层理砂岩组合 ,薄层砂岩—板岩组合和波状、脉状、透镜状细砂岩—粉砂岩—板岩组合 ;可识别出双向递变、单向递变和对偶层递变序列。在综合研究和分析的基础上 ,进一步阐述了内波内潮汐沉积与浊流沉积的异同点和相互关系以及内波内潮汐沉积的保存条件、沉积环境和控制机理。深水牵引流内波内潮汐沉积学特征的系统研究 ,对正确阐明沉积盆地的大地构造背景及形成演化具有重要意义。The sedimentary backgrounds and sedimentary characteristics of deep water tractive current inter wave and inter tide deposits, firstly discovered in northwestern Jiangxi, were discussed in detail. They were characterized by particular sedimentary structures, petrofacies and successions. The sedimentary structures included, mainly, unidirectional and bidirectional cross beddings, interference and curved ripple marks, and wavy, flaser and lenticular beddings, usually developed on deep water gravity flow deposits, or paragenetic with it. Their grain size distribution appeared the characteristics of tractive current deposits clearly. Firstly, the deposits could be divided into bidirectional cross bedding sandstone combination, unidirectional cross bedding sandstone combination, sandstone and slate combination of thin bedded alternation, and flaser, wavy and lenticular fine sandstone, siltstone and slate combination. Secondly, the bidirectional graded succession, unidirectional graded succession and antithetic graded succession could be identified in the deposits. Finally, Based on the comprehensive study and analysis, the relation and difference of the inter wave and inter tide deposits with the turbidity current deposits, and their presevation conditions, sedimentary environment and controlling mechanism were expounded. The systematic study on the sedimentary characteristics of the inter wave and inter tide and the deep water tractive current deposits had an important significance for properly recognizing the geotectonic background and evolution of sedimentary basins.
